Transponder key replacement

 

 

 

 

A professional auto locksmith will help you replace a transponder key to your car. Transponder keys have a chip that can be programmed into your vehicle. A professional auto locksmith can program a transponder chip in your car in minutes.

 

 

 

 

Transponder keys are used to create keyless entry systems and security measures to prevent theft in vehicles. Transponder keys transmit signals to the computers in the car that allow it to begin. Transponder keys are a safe and reliable way to get into your car.

 

 

 

 

The cost of transponder key replacement will vary based on the vehicle model year, make, and year. Transponder keys can be more expensive than conventional keys due to the fact that they provide additional security and functions. A typical transponder replacement cost could be $80 or even $180, dependent on the car and the programmers.

 

 

 

 

Many new vehicles now come with transponder keys to ensure security. Cost of a traditional key wafer

 

 

 

 

If your car keys are not working, an auto locksmith can program them. These keys can be used for opening the trunk or unlocking doors. If they are damaged or lost, these keys will not turn off the ignition. There are numerous ways an auto locksmith can program a new key.

 

 

 

 

One way to replace the old key is to use a laser-cut key. These keys are more secure than conventional keys. They feature a high-tech chip that stops thieves from starting the car using a skeleton key. Unfortunately, this will not stop the thief from stealing your vehicle however it can stop him from leaving. Another option is to make use of a switchblade key which is a key hidden in a key fob. Push the button and the key will rotate out. Certain kinds of switchblade key are equipped with a laser cut key, while others hold a traditional key.

 

 

 

 

Generally, a traditional wafer key will cost between $50 and $100 for key replacement for a car. The price will depend on the make and model of the car. A new transponder key cost between $150 and $225. These keys need to be programmed in your car prior to when you are able to unlock your vehicle.

 

 

 

 

Cost is also affected by the type of key. Some locksmiths only sell original keys. Others use aftermarket keys , which are significantly less expensive. Aftermarket keys are produced by several companies and lower the cost by as much as to 10%-20 percent.
